From e82ea32473c12a82eb655bfc636a021897a7673a Mon Sep 17 00:00:00 2001 From: donghee yang Date: Mon, 20 Aug 2012 20:16:34 +0900 Subject: [PATCH] [Title] Fixed a bug that remote build with dependency does not working --- src/build_server/SocketJobRequestListener.rb | 9 +++------ 1 file changed, 3 insertions(+), 6 deletions(-) diff --git a/src/build_server/SocketJobRequestListener.rb b/src/build_server/SocketJobRequestListener.rb index b026282..d8924a2 100644 --- a/src/build_server/SocketJobRequestListener.rb +++ b/src/build_server/SocketJobRequestListener.rb @@ -211,13 +211,10 @@ class SocketJobRequestListener new_job.set_git_commit(commit_id) end # set external pkgs - i = 9 - pkg_file = tok[i] - while not pkg_file.nil? do + pkg_files = tok[9].strip.split(",") + pkg_files.each { |pkg_file| new_job.add_external_package( "#{@parent_server.incoming_path}/#{pkg_file}" ) - i = i + 1 - pkg_file = tok[i] - end + } end # create logger and set -- 2.34.1